European shares fall as trade worries, German politics bite

(For a live blog on European stocks, type LIVE/ in an Eikon news window)

LONDON, July 2 (Reuters) – European shares opened lower on Monday as on-going worries about the U.S. trade policies and concerns about German Chancellor Angela Merkel’s coalition weighed on sentiment.

The pan-European STOXX 600 was down about 1.2 percent by 0730 GMT in line with Germany’s trade-sensitive DAX.
